Controlling Water Damage Control
Water damage can emerge suddenly and generate significant destruction. Swift intervention is crucial to mitigate the extent of damage. A proactive approach to water damage control demands a thorough understanding of the root causes and effective techniques to address them.
Firstly, it's vital to discover the cause of the water intrusion. Checking your residence for leaks in pipes, units, roofs, and basements is crucial. Once the cause is determined, you can implement appropriate actions to halt the water inflow.
Simultaneously, it's imperative to initiate water removal. This should involve employing buckets, mops, or even a submersible pump depending on the extent of the flooding. Remember to ventilate the affected region by opening windows and operating fans to promote drying.
Furthermore, it's recommended to engage a professional water damage restoration company. They possess the skills and resources necessary to thoroughly assess the damage and implement specialized restoration processes.

Conquering Subterranean Water Infiltration
Underground water intrusion can wreak havoc on buildings and infrastructure. This problem occurs when water from the ground leaks into structures, leading to a host of issues. These include foundation damage, mold growth, weakness in the structure, and increased maintenance costs. Addressing this difficult issue requires a multifaceted approach involving prevention measures and repair methods.
- Proven drainage systems are crucial to redirecting water away from buildings. This can involve installing dry wells, which collect and remove excess water.
- protective coatings can be applied to foundations to stop seepage. These materials hinder water flow and help preserve the structure of the building.
- Regular inspections can help identify potential problems early on. This allows for immediate action to prevent further damage.
Consulting with a qualified engineer or contractor is essential to design an effective solution that meets the specific needs of the site and building.
